Sump Pump Battery Backup Cost & Installation
Considering a basement pump battery reserve system is a wise investment to safeguard your residence from water damage , but understanding the associated charges and setup process is crucial . The initial price for a battery backup typically sits between $ 750 and $ 3500, depending on the size of the unit and the brand . Installation might add another $100 to $500 , usually involving electrical work and plumbing adjustments .

Essential Sump Pump Battery Backup Maintenance Tips
Protecting your basement from flooding requires more than just a working sump pump; a reliable battery backup is crucial when power outages strike. Ensuring your backup system performs correctly demands regular maintenance. Here's how to keep it operational for when you need it most:
- Verify the battery's voltage level regularly – ideally, monthly. A low charge indicates a potential issue .
- Wipe any residue from the battery terminals. This impairs efficiency. Use a battery brush and a diluted solution.
- Run the backup system periodically under a artificial power outage. This validates that ability to activate .
- Substitute the battery every 3-5 years, or earlier if it shows signs of degradation . Battery life varies.
- Firmly position the battery to stop movement , which can damage the connections.
